Backyard Buck
« on: October 31, 2009, 10:20:35 PM »
Came home this afternoon, my wife and three kids in tow.  I've made a habit of looking out under the oak trees to see if anything's around because three or four weeks ago there was a bear out there eating acorns.  Today, this little guy was out there eating and trying to get lucky with a doe.  I spoiled his chance with her.  Put one in his neck from 200 yards and he went down on the spot.  He's not a hog but he'll put meat in my freezer, my in-laws freezer and the old couple next to them.
